USE EVERYTHING YOU HAVE IN A MOOD OF SERVICE :

Suppose you give a person a donation of ten lakh rupees to build a nice temple, and he spends half of the amount to buy a nice car, then another quarter to buy an expensive watch, and the balance on the temple. Later when you examine the progress of the temple construction, and are disappointed, he asks for more. Would you give him more money? No! Because you’d reason that he hasn’t used properly what you gave him earlier. Similarly God has given us wonderful resources-intelligence, determination and will power. He waits to see if we are using it in proper consciousness, for selfless service or our own aggrandizement. If we aren’t using our abilities in a God conscious way, for His service it will sooner or later be withdrawn. One who uses these precious gifts to increase and fulfil his own sensual desires, he’s certainly a thief; sinful (Bhagavad Gita 3.12). On the other hand, when we use everything in a mood of service, He assures us that He shall carry what we lack and preserve what we have.
